The Watch Vanguard OnlineSingaporean government has announced that former president, 92-year-old Sellapan Ramanathan (widely known as S.R. Nathan) died on Monday. He had been in hospital for three weeks after suffering a stroke on July 31.

The country's sixth president, Nathan was also the longest-serving, staying in office for 12 years before retiring in 2011. Before his term as president, he held top positions in the public service and was high commissioner to Malaysia in 1988. Nathan was Singapore's ambassador to the U.S. between 1990 and 1996.

During his time in Ministry of Defence (Singapore), he risked his life in the Laju hijacking incident, in exchange for the safe release of Singaporean hostages.
As Ambassador to the USA under MFA, he dealt with the Michael Fay incident, firmly and diplomatically defending our point of view. His charm and toughness showed the world that we were no pushovers.
The Laju ferry hijacking incident of 1974 involved four armed men attacking the Shell oil refinery on Singapore's Bukom Island, before taking five crew members of the Laju ferryboat hostage.
Nathan, then the director of security and intelligence at the Ministry of Defence, accompanied a team to negotiate with the terrorists who eventually freed the hostages after several days.

Singapore's Prime Minister Lee Hsien Loong changed his profile picture from a smiling one to a sombre portrait, and posted a tribute where he called Nathan a "true son of Singapore."
The government's official tribute page to Nathan quickly attracted over 7,000 likes on Facebook in the 12 hours since it's been up. The page has posted several pictures of Nathan as a young man.

Nathan's body will lie at Parliament House until noon on Friday. A state funeral will take place at 4 p.m. Friday, before a private cremation later at Mandai Crematorium.
